Transaction 999a76924c2feed921d170c32a163707280cd786f81f927a453184dc5948ab31
1 Input
1 Output
-
999a76924c2feed921d170c32a163707280cd786f81f927a453184dc5948ab31:0
- value
- 43399749
- script pubkey
- OP_0 OP_PUSHBYTES_20 a807980e9cd483018ced17c9ebdb53d406f7c4bc
- address
- bc1q4qresr5u6jpsrr8dzly7hk6n6sr0039u3dh288